Phases of Obtaining a UK Driving License
The journey to becoming a licensed buy driver licence in the UK involves several phases:
1. Provisionary License Application
Before one can begin finding out to drive, they should look for a provisionary driving license. Here's how:
- Eligibility: Applicants need to be at least 15 years and 9 months old however can not drive a lorry until they are 17.
- Application Process: This can be done online through the DVLA website or through a paper kind. Applicants will need to offer individual details, including their name, buy driver license address, and National Insurance number.
- Payment: There is a fee for getting a provisionary driving license, which differs based on the application technique-- typically around ₤ 34 online and ₤ 43 through post.
- Documents Required: A valid passport or another form of identity, along with an appropriate passport-style picture.
2. Driving Lessons
As soon as a provisional license is gotten, the next step is taking driving lessons.
- Picking an Instructor: Research and choose a certified driving trainer. Look for:
- Recommendations from pals or family.
- Online evaluations.
- Instructors registered with the DVSA (Driving and Vehicle Standards Agency).
- Lessons: Driving lessons generally range from one to 2 hours long and concentrate on various driving skills, consisting of:
- Road security.
- Navigating vehicles.
- Understanding traffic guidelines.
- Practice: In addition to official lessons, students should practice driving with a good friend or household member who holds a full driving license. The supervising driver needs to be over 21 and have had their license for a minimum of 3 years.
3. The Theory Test
Before taking the useful driving test, prospects need to pass the theory test, which includes two parts:
- Multiple-choice Questions: Test-takers address questions on subjects such as roadway signs, traffic laws, and safe driving practices.
- Risk Perception Test: Candidates see video clips of driving circumstances and should recognize possible dangers establishing on the road.
The combined cost of the theory test is roughly ₤ 23. It can be booked online through the DVLA website, and it is recommended to prepare using apps, online courses, and practice tests available.
4. The Practical Driving Test
After passing the theory test, students can reserve their useful driving test.
- Reserving the Test: The practical test can be booked online drivers licence, with fees generally around ₤ 62 on weekdays and ₤ 75 on weekends.
- What to Expect: The practical test takes around 40 minutes and includes:
- Vehicle security checks.
- A road drive, where the inspector evaluates driving skills in genuine traffic conditions.
- An independent driving portion, where prospects navigate using road indications or a sat-nav.
- Pass or Fail: Examiners score candidates on key aspects of driving and will notify them of their performance immediately after the test.
5. Getting the Full Driving License
Upon passing the dry run, brand-new drivers will get their complete driving license.
- Short-lived License: A momentary driving license is often issued till the main one arrives, which can take a number of weeks.
- Crucial Notes: A passed useful test enables individuals to drive without limitations, however it is important to remain familiar with roadway regulations to preserve safe driving practices.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How long does the whole process take?
The timeline for acquiring a driving license varies significantly based on specific readiness, schedule for lessons, and passing the tests. Generally, candidates can expect the complete procedure to take a number of months.
Q2: Can I drive with a provisionary license?
Yes, students can drive with a provisional license as long as they are accompanied by a qualified driver meeting the prerequisites.
Q3: Are there ways to speed up the learning process?
While practice is important, some individuals choose intensive driving courses developed to prepare candidates for their tests in a much shorter timespan. This approach typically results in faster test readiness.
Q4: What takes place if I fail my practical test?
If a candidate stops working the dry run, they must wait a minimum of 10 working days before retaking it. Lots of also pick to book extra lessons to improve their skills before trying again.

Q5: Is insurance coverage needed for provisional driving?
Yes, provisionary drivers need to be guaranteed to practice driving on public roadways. This can typically be arranged through their monitoring driver's insurance plan.
